mysql에 기본값을 쓰는 방법

下次还敢
풀어 주다: 2024-04-26 06:18:15
원래의
538명이 탐색했습니다.

MySQL의 열에 대한 기본값을 설정하는 방법: 테이블을 생성할 때 다음과 같이 NOT NULL DEFAULT 절을 지정합니다. CREATE TABLE 사용자(이름 VARCHAR(255) NOT NULL DEFAULT 'John Doe'); 기존 테이블을 수정하는 명령문: ALTER TABLE 테이블 이름 ALTER COLUMN 컬럼_이름 SET DEFAULT 기본_값, 예: ALTER TABLE 사용자 ALTER COLUMN 이름 S

mysql에 기본값을 쓰는 방법

MySQL에서 기본값을 설정하는 방법

매우 간단합니다. MySQL에서 열의 기본값을 설정하려면 테이블을 생성하거나 ALTER TABLE 문을 사용하여 기존 테이블을 수정할 때 DEFAULT 절을 지정하기만 하면 됩니다. ALTER TABLE 语句修改现有表时指定 DEFAULT 子句即可。

创建表时设置默认值

<code class="sql">CREATE TABLE table_name (
  column_name data_type NOT NULL DEFAULT default_value
);</code>
로그인 후 복사

例如:

<code class="sql">CREATE TABLE users (
  id INT NOT NULL AUTO_INCREMENT,
  name VARCHAR(255) NOT NULL DEFAULT 'John Doe'
);</code>
로그인 후 복사

这将在名为 users 的表中创建一个名为 name 的列,其默认值设置为 John Doe

使用 ALTER TABLE 语句修改默认值

<code class="sql">ALTER TABLE table_name ALTER COLUMN column_name SET DEFAULT default_value;</code>
로그인 후 복사

例如:

<code class="sql">ALTER TABLE users ALTER COLUMN name SET DEFAULT 'Jane Doe';</code>
로그인 후 복사

这将修改表 usersname 列的默认值,将其设置为 Jane Doe

默认值类型

默认值可以是任何 MySQL 数据类型,包括:

  • 数值(整型和浮点型)
  • 字符串
  • 日期和时间
  • 布尔型
  • NULL(表示该列可以为空)

注意:

  • 默认值只会在插入新行时应用,不会影响现有行。
  • 如果插入的值与默认值相匹配,MySQL 将忽略默认值并插入提供的显式值。
  • 始终可以随时使用 ALTER TABLE
테이블 생성 시 기본값 설정🎜🎜rrreee🎜예: 🎜rrreee🎜이렇게 하면 users라는 테이블에 name이라는 열이 생성됩니다. 기본값은 John Doe로 설정되어 있습니다. 🎜🎜🎜ALTER TABLE 문을 사용하여 기본값을 수정하세요🎜🎜rrreee🎜예: 🎜rrreee🎜이렇게 하면 users테이블에 있는 name 열의 기본값이 수정됩니다. >, Jane Doe로 설정합니다. 🎜🎜🎜기본값 유형🎜🎜🎜기본값은 다음을 포함한 모든 MySQL 데이터 유형일 수 있습니다. 🎜
  • 숫자(정수 및 부동 소수점) 🎜
  • 문자열 🎜
  • 날짜 및 시간 🎜
  • 부울 🎜
  • NULL(열이 null일 수 있음을 나타냄) 🎜🎜🎜🎜참고: 🎜🎜
    • 기본값은 새 행이 삽입될 때만 적용되며 기존 행에는 영향을 주지 않습니다. 🎜
    • 삽입된 값이 기본값과 일치하면 MySQL은 기본값을 무시하고 제공된 명시적인 값을 삽입합니다. 🎜
    • 기본값은 ALTER TABLE 문을 사용하여 언제든지 수정할 수 있습니다. 🎜🎜

위 내용은 mysql에 기본값을 쓰는 방법의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

관련 라벨:
원천:php.cn
본 웹사이트의 성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.
인기 튜토리얼
더>
최신 다운로드
더>
웹 효과
웹사이트 소스 코드
웹사이트 자료
프론트엔드 템플릿
회사 소개 부인 성명 Sitemap
PHP 중국어 웹사이트:공공복지 온라인 PHP 교육,PHP 학습자의 빠른 성장을 도와주세요!